[Dovecot] Thunderbird message cache out of sync after repetitive rsyncs...

Robert Schetterer rs at sys4.de
Thu Dec 26 21:02:01 EET 2013


Am 26.12.2013 19:45, schrieb Timo Sirainen:
> On 26.12.2013, at 20.40, Charles Marcus <CMarcus at Media-Brokers.com> wrote:
> 
>> On 2013-12-26 1:33 PM, Charles Marcus <CMarcus at Media-Brokers.com> wrote:
>>> 1. the source does NOT have any index files at all, only the dovecot-uid* files
>>>
>>> 2. the target (the account I am testing with) *does* have *two* index files (but not the main dovecot.index file), because they are created when I access the account
>>>
>>> So, maybe I just need to delete the index files on the target before accessing it? 
>>
>> Meaning... the index files and the dovecot-uid* files are out of sync (index files are in a state from the last time I accessed the mailstore, before I rsync'd it again, but the dovecot-uid* files are from the state of the mailstore at the time of the last backup).
>>
>> Would that explain it?
> 
> Ah. Maybe. Although they do have timestamps and should refresh automatically if they don't match. But I've heard some problems related to that. Using doveadm force-resync -A '*' could be used to make sure the indexes are up to date for everyone.
> 

off topic, i sometimes have bugs with Thunderbird on Windows only ( no
idea why ) only dovecot-uid* delete fixes that, and all mails in dove
maildir can be seen again on TB win, never had that problem with
thunderbird on linux.


Best Regards
MfG Robert Schetterer

-- 
[*] sys4 AG

http://sys4.de, +49 (89) 30 90 46 64
Franziskanerstraße 15, 81669 München

Sitz der Gesellschaft: München, Amtsgericht München: HRB 199263
Vorstand: Patrick Ben Koetter, Axel von der Ohe, Marc Schiffbauer
Aufsichtsratsvorsitzender: Florian Kirstein


More information about the dovecot mailing list